To be part of the St. Ambrose hive, Ambrosians are called to take flight...to go out and live lives of service inspired by our patron saint, Saint Ambrose of Milan, and our beloved mascot - the bee. Worker bees don't just buzz around aimlessly. They build. They connect. They transform the world around them - one flower, one drop of honey, one act of pollination at a time. That's what Bee the Difference Month is about. It's about heading into our communities; a swarm of Ambrosians who are making a difference. It's a chance for us to live our values out loud:
To be courageous to step into a new place or meet a new person. To use wisdom to listen, learn and grow. To offer talents in service, not just to help, but to heal. To act with justice, knowing that a small act ripples outward.
